Automobile radiator is an indispensable and important component in automobile water-cooled engine cooling system, and it is developing in the direction of lightness, efficiency and economy. The structure of automobile radiator is constantly adapting to new developments.
The core of the fin-type radiator is composed of many thin cooling tubes and fins. Most of the cooling tubes use oblate cross-sections to reduce air resistance and increase heat transfer area.
The core of the radiator should have enough flow area for the coolant to pass through, and at the same time, it should have enough air flow area to let enough air pass to take away the heat transferred from the coolant to the radiator. At the same time, it must have enough heat dissipation area to complete the heat exchange between the coolant, air and the heat sink.
The tube-belt radiator is formed by welding a corrugated radiating belt and a cooling tube arranged alternately.
Compared with the tube and fin type radiator, the tube and band radiator can increase the heat dissipation area by about 12% under the same conditions. In addition, there are louver-like holes on the heat dissipation belt that disturb the airflow to destroy the flowing air on the surface of the heat dissipation belt. The adhesion layer on the upper surface improves the heat dissipation capacity.
